On the morning of December 8th, Hong Phong ward, Dong Trieu city, held the inauguration ceremony for phase 1 of the restoration and renovation project of Binh Luc communal house, a provincial-level historical site.
Binh Luc Temple, located in Binh Luc Ha area, Hong Phong ward, is dedicated to Kham Minh Thanh Vu Hien Dao An Sinh King Tran Lieu, the father of Hung Dao Dai Vuong Tran Quoc Tuan. Binh Luc Temple is one of the earliest temples built in the Northeast region, reflecting the architectural style of village temples during the Le Trung Hung period. Due to historical events, Binh Luc Temple deteriorated and became a ruin. In the 1970s and 1980s, it was completely destroyed by fire. In 1995, the people built a small, simple temple on the site of the old temple's rear sanctuary to serve the community's religious and spiritual needs.
In 2023, Binh Luc communal house was classified as a provincial-level historical site by the People's Committee of Quang Ninh province. On January 29, 2024, the People's Committee of Quang Ninh province approved the project to restore and renovate the Binh Luc communal house in Hong Phong ward. Construction began on March 30, 2024, with the following components: the main hall, the screen wall and ceremonial gate, the surrounding wall, the road, the foundation for the stele house, and the guesthouse.
The project was completed with 100% socialized funding and 1,788 man-days of labor contributed by the local people. It meets the cultural, spiritual, and religious needs of the local population, while also creating a unique historical and cultural landmark for the area. It connects with the Tran Dynasty National Special Historical Site and the system of historical sites and scenic spots in Hong Phong ward and Dong Trieu city, developing cultural and spiritual tourism and promoting socio -economic development in the locality.
In the coming period, the locality will continue to promote and disseminate information about the historical site through various forms and media so that people and tourists know more about and understand the values of the site, thereby raising awareness of its protection. It will continue to mobilize resources for the restoration and preservation of the site, promoting its historical, cultural, and revolutionary traditions, fostering patriotism, and inspiring the spirit and aspirations of future generations. All resources will be mobilized to complete phase 2 of the project as soon as possible.
